They make them as small as something you can throw on a spinning reel, or as large as having to use specialized equipment.

Some of the small ones I've seen are for Crappie, but could be used for other species. It would need as small as a medium action rod. I have one that has around 8 wires, and I've put up to 5" baits and 1/2oz heads on it. That's when you get into heavier line, rods, and reels.

Use them when gamefish are targeting schooling fish.

They can get expensive, loose 8 baits, 8 jig heads, and 1 rig, and it cost upwards of $25-$30. I personally have not had a lot of success, and it could be where, or how I'm using it. Yes, I have caught fish with it, but it's not a super bait, or super technique. There is a time and place for it.
